How Common Is The Last Name Flemin? popularity and diffusion

The last name Flemin is the 1,931,261st most prevalent family name worldwide. It is borne by approximately 1 in 78,360,709 people. This last name is mostly found in The Americas, where 54 percent of Flemin live; 27 percent live in North America and 26 percent live in Anglo-North America. It is also the 619,385th most numerous forename worldwide, held by 213 people.

The last name is most widely held in The United States, where it is held by 22 people, or 1 in 16,475,406. In The United States Flemin is primarily concentrated in: California, where 18 percent live, District of Columbia, where 9 percent live and Georgia, where 9 percent live. Excluding The United States Flemin exists in 17 countries. It is also common in France, where 24 percent live and Sweden, where 14 percent live.

Flemin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Flemin has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Flemin surname decreased 31 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it decreased 83 percent between 1881 and 2014.
